Message type: E = Error
Message class: PLM_SE_EAM_SC - Messages for PLM Services
Message number: 073
Message text: Order &1 is already Unlocked

- Order &1 is already Unlocked ?The SAP error message PLM_SE_EAM_SC073, which states "Order &1 is already Unlocked," typically occurs in the context of SAP Plant Maintenance (PM) or SAP Enterprise Asset Management (EAM) when there is an attempt to unlock an order that is already in an unlocked state. This can happen during various operations, such as when trying to change or process a maintenance order.
Cause:
- Redundant Unlocking Attempt: The most common cause of this error is that the system is trying to unlock an order that is already unlocked. This can happen if the unlock operation is executed multiple times or if there is a misunderstanding of the order's current status.
- System or User Error: Sometimes, users may not be aware of the current status of the order, leading to unnecessary unlock attempts.
- Concurrency Issues: In some cases, if multiple users are working on the same order, one user may attempt to unlock it while another has already done so.
Solution:
- Check Order Status: Before attempting to unlock the order, check the current status of the order in the system. You can do this by navigating to the order in the SAP GUI and reviewing its status.
- Avoid Redundant Operations: Ensure that you are not trying to unlock the order multiple times. If the order is already unlocked, no further action is needed.
- Review User Actions: If you are part of a team, communicate with other users to ensure that no one else is trying to unlock the same order simultaneously.
- Consult Documentation: If you are unsure about the order's status or the unlocking process, refer to the relevant SAP documentation or user manuals for guidance.
- Contact Support: If the issue persists and you believe it is a system error, consider reaching out to your SAP support team or consulting with SAP support for further assistance.
